I just hope you cleaned the drivers?
sometimes the old ones get there in windows even after using the uninstall ( you need the driver cleaner program NVidia supply cause the uninstall sometimes isnt enought )
I never had a problem with drivers ( except when I switched of mobos) so cant say this has happened to me, but I have heard it happen constantly to both ATI and Nvidia users...

also could be what Mpil said.. your powersupply is not enought to feed your entire system?? or a faulty videocard?

a good idea could be underclock it a lot, and see if it plays (underclocked should use way less power )

Which CoH is it anyway, city of heroes or company of heroes? Anyway you're not using the drivers off the disc that came with it are you? I'd try the latest drivers and try out other games too. Just because it blue screens in a game doesn't mean its ur video card either. I had a ram slot go bad on my mobo last year, and it'd only BSOD when I ran a game, so check your ram too.
